Shares of Tyson Foods Inc. Cl A (TSN) rallied 1.11% to $67.30 Friday, on what proved to be an all-around favorable trading session for the stock market, with the S&P 500 Index rising 1.36% to 3,770.55 and the Dow Jones Industrial Average rising 1.26% to 32,403.22. The stock's rise snapped a four-day losing streak. Tyson Foods Inc. Cl A closed $33.42 short of its 52-week high ($100.72), which the company achieved on February 8th.
The stock demonstrated a mixed performance when compared to some of its competitors Friday, as Hormel Foods Corp. (HRL) rose 0.52% to $46.06, Pilgrim's Pride Corp. (PPC) rose 3.87% to $24.70, and Seaboard Corp. (SEB) rose 1.88% to $3,846.04. Trading volume (2.2 M) remained 35,875 below its 50-day average volume of 2.3 M.
